Three Palestinian former detainees killed in an Israeli raid on Gaza

5 months ago
Three Palestinian former detainees killed in an Israeli raid on Gaza

Occupied Jerusalem, SANA- Three former prisoners deported to the Gaza Strip were killed at dawn on Thursday as a result of the ongoing Israeli aggression on the Gaza Strip.

Jerusalem Governorate as saying that the former prisoner Bassam Abu Sneineh, from occupied Jerusalem, was killed as a result of an Israeli airstrike in an area of the Gaza Strip. He was one of the Jerusalemite detainees forcibly deported to Gaza by the Israeli occupation authorities in 2011.

The same sources added that former prisoners Ayman Abu Daoud and Mahdi Shawer, both from Hebron, were also killed during the violent Israeli shelling that targeted various areas of the Gaza Strip last night.

The three dead detainees are among former prisoners who spent many years in Israeli prisons and were released as part of the 2011 prisoner exchange.

They were forcibly deported to the Gaza Strip as part of the policy of collective punishment and forced exile pursued by the Israeli occupation authorities.

The Ministry of Health announced in its latest statistics that 142 citizens had been killed, including three whose bodies were recovered, and 487 others injured, over the past 24 hours.

This brings the total number of fatalities since October 7, 2023, to 57,012, and the number of injured to 134,592.
